Steel Tube

Units used to link up flexible cross linked polyethylene pipes used in diverse plumbing water schemes are called as PEX fittings. Since, PEX tubes have emerged as cost effective and trouble free alternatives to copper and plastic tubes and pipes, so they need similar efficient fittings. Freedom from troubles of corrosion and scaling can be easily achieved through these fittings. An arrangement of PEX fittings with PEX tubing has emerged as a brilliant alternative to traditional methods of water plumbing.

PEX tubes require fewer fittings as they involve less breakages and leakages. As compared to earlier rigid and tough plumbing units, PEX fittings are more flexible and durable units. Since these fittings do not involve soldering, there are no risks of nasty fumes attached with them. Tubing used for plumbing are weaved in reels as it is cost efficient and easy to use because of their reduced weight and warehousing space. In comparison to other types of tubes, PEX tubing involves less shipment cost. Some of the PEX tubing can be directly installed by using fewer fittings. Such fittings are composed of highly durable form of brass and copper so that they can be used for delivering long lasting benefits.

Installation of PEX tubing with these fittings is very easy and simple. It is done by inserting a PEX tube fitting over a pipe or tube and then by pinching a copper ring. Apart from this, there are other simple methods also, which are used for making connections and joints. One of them is done by using stainless steel fittings clamps to obtain maximum durability. Almost all types of PEX fittings are made up of brass and only few are manufactured by using plastic. The PEX tube fittings crafted by brass are covered by an extra layer of coating to make them corrosion and rust resistant.

Basic tools required for a standard crimping method of PEX tubing installation are de-crimping tool, pipe cutter and crimping tool. These tools are used with all kinds of fittings. A de-crimping tool is utilized to eliminate rings made up of copper from other fittings and tubes. The pipe cutter is extensively used to cut the tube to required size before using it for final installation. Main crimping tools used for numerous PEX fittings are available in varied sizes and dimensions.

PEX fittings can be made up of copper, stainless steel, lead or brass but the most efficient one is prepared from brass. As compared to other plastic and metal products, these PEX fittings are cost effective, simple to use and highly flexible that can be used for a break free and corrosion resistant plumbing system.

Features of Aluminum Tubing

Today's escalating costs and expenses have lead to more and more people using cost effective materials for construction and other purposes. One such cost effective metal is aluminum, which is found in abundance on earth.

Aluminum is a metal that is not only strong; it is also malleable, light in weight and a great conductor of both heat and electricity. All these characteristics of aluminum make it the preferred metal for use in aluminum tubing.

It is particularly designers who prefer using aluminum tubings in their designs as these tubings can be bent and designed as per the specifications of their design. There are no limitations to the creativity of the designer as they can design and create as they wish instead of designing based on the available material.

Cost effective production of aluminum tubing

It is through a cost effective extrusion process that aluminum tubing is created. The reason this process is considered to be cost effective is because not much goes to waste during its production. Moreover, the dies used here cost only a few hundred dollars, unlike other dies and casts that cost thousands of dollars.

In addition to this, unlike other dies, the dies used for making aluminum tubing is reusable. This in turn helps save in production costs with less wastage and longer shelf life.

Though there are standard dies used for creating aluminum tubing, the malleable characteristic of aluminum makes it possible to create tubings of various designs following a constant strength to weight proportion.

Aluminum tubings come in various shapes

In fact, it can be said that it is this constant strength to weight feature of aluminum tubing that makes aluminum tubing a better choice when compared to copper and steel tubings. The main disadvantages of using these tubings is that they weigh three times more than aluminum, and are very much less malleable than aluminum.

Aluminum and aluminum tubing can be shaped and bent to any design, without additional expenditure. It is because aluminum tubing works as a heat shield with its heat absorption characteristics, it is used extensively in the automotive and construction fields.

Aluminum tubings are not only cylindrical in shape, but they can also be square in shape. They also tend to differ in their outer and inner diameters, and their alloy type. This is why it is better to consider pressure rating, maximum bend radius and temperature range when choosing aluminum tubing for your individual applications.

Heat treat aluminum tubings for use in high temperatures

If the aluminum tubing is to be used in environments with high temperatures, then it is important to ensure that the tubing is heat treated. This is because though aluminum works well in low temperature, it has to be heat treated to use in high temperatures.

Another reason designer love using aluminum tubing in their work is because they can be easily colored chemically and electronically. This is because aluminum is a metal that naturally lets itself be colored.

And with it being easy to connect aluminum tubing using nuts, bolts and rivets, it is today the most preferred metal and material used in most industries and by many designers.

what's a good way of removing rust building inside a steel tube?

i have a steel tube that i want to use as a curtain holder for my bathroom, i can remove the rust building outside the tube with sand paper. but how do i remove the rust from the tube that's building inside the tube? the tube is like 6 feet long, and 1 inch in diameter.

In my shop I use "The Works" for anything rusty, works all the time but, be careful of the eyes and the lungs, use it in the open then rinse good.
